About Zhishen Mo

Zhishen Mo is a scholar working on Polymers and Plastics, Biomaterials, Materials Chemistry, Mechanical Engineering and Electrical and Electronic Engineering, having authored 97 papers that have together received 3.2k indexed citations. Recurring topics across this work include Polymer crystallization and properties (69 papers), biodegradable polymer synthesis and properties (49 papers), Polymer Nanocomposites and Properties (44 papers), Synthesis and properties of polymers (23 papers), Conducting polymers and applications (8 papers), Silicone and Siloxane Chemistry (6 papers), Fiber-reinforced polymer composites (6 papers) and Thermal and Kinetic Analysis (5 papers). The work is most often cited by research in Polymers and Plastics (2.7k citations), Biomaterials (1.9k citations), Process Chemistry and Technology (166 citations), Pollution (189 citations) and Materials Chemistry (505 citations). Zhishen Mo has collaborated with scholars based in China, Taiwan and United States. Frequent co-authors include Hongfang Zhang, Tianxi Liu, Shanger Wang, Qingxin Zhang, Xianhong Wang, Yingning Yu, Siyang Liu, Yuxian An, Qingyong Chen and Zhiliu Feng. Their work appears in journals such as Journal of Applied Polymer Science, Journal of Polymer Science Part B Polymer Physics, Polymer, Macromolecular Chemistry and Physics and European Polymer Journal.
